Karachi-based developers are racing to deliver 55,000 new hotel bathrooms before FY-26, yet marble prices have jumped 24 % YoY. Shower-enclosure artificial stone panels give procurement managers a waterproof, 6 mm-thin alternative that installs 40 % faster than ceramic. This guide shows Pakistan construction-materials suppliers exactly how to specify, source, and stock engineered-stone shower enclosures without locking up precious working capital.

Marble slabs require 48-hour curing and skilled masons—both scarce in Gwadar mega-projects. Synthetic-stone shower walls arrive factory-polished, weigh 60 % less, and accept concealed fasteners. The result: one four-man crew can finish 22 rooms per day versus 14 with marble, cutting labor cost by PKR 1,800 per bathroom. For wholesalers, the switch opens a 38 % gross-margin line that is exempt from the recent 17 % luxury-marble sales tax.
1. Verify ASTM-E84 fire rating; request lab copy from Lahore's PCRWR.
2. Insist on 1.2 g/cm³ density—lower values warp in Karachi humidity.
3. Order 5 % extra sheets in 300 × 800 mm off-cut sizes; developers use them for niche shelving, reducing job-waste claims.
4. Negotiate EX-Karachi price in USD per m², then hedge with a 90-day forward contract to guard against PKR devaluation.
5. Ask the supplier to bundle color-matched silicone; it saves 3 % material cost and wins repeat orders from hospitality chains.
Contractor Mateen Sons needed B2B bathroom wall cladding for 620 duplexes. By shifting from 10 mm tiles to 6 mm wholesale shower-wall panels, they saved 11 kg dead-load per bathroom—equivalent to one entire concrete block per unit. The structural saving allowed an extra floor, increasing sellable area by 2.8 %. Mateen locked in a two-year supply agreement at PKR 2,850 per m², fixing costs while competitors faced 9 % inflation.
According to the State Bank Quarterly Report Q3-2024, 64 % of Pakistani developers cite “material-price volatility” as the top risk. Engineered-stone shower enclosures carry a ±3 % price band under three-year contracts, giving CFOs the predictability they demand for project financing.
Wholesale shower-wall panels ship 20 sheets per crate, 18 crates per 20-ft container. Use bonded trucking to bypass octroi at Hub Chowki, saving PKR 85,000 per haul. Store crates vertically on 100 mm × 100 mm timber battens; horizontal stacking causes micro-cracks visible only after installation—leading to costly call-backs. Maintain a 25 °C warehouse temp; panels expand 0.9 mm per meter above 32 °C, jeopardizing joint alignment.
The Punjab Housing Department now requires ISO-14001 for green-building points. Ensure your artificial-stone wall-panels Pakistan supplier provides a recycled-content certificate—minimum 30 % post-industrial resin qualifies. Attach the certificate to every invoice; it accelerates NOC approval and differentiates your bid when vying against grey-market imports.
